Identification

Chemical structure
Display Name:
(Reaction product of 4-[2-(4-hydroxyphenyl)propan-2-yl]phenol, 2-(2-hydroxyethylamino)ethanol and formaldehyde), propoxylated
EC Number:
926-000-9
CAS Number:
1180524-77-9
IUPAC Name:
(Reaction product of 4-[2-(4-hydroxyphenyl)propan-2-yl]phenol, 2-(2-hydroxyethylamino)ethanol and formaldehyde), propoxylated

Type of Substance

Composition:
UVCB
Origin:
organic
